Opponents of the Syrian regime gathered on Turkey's Mediterranean coast on Tuesday for a conference aimed at overcoming their differences and bolstering protesters who have endured a bloody crackdown under President Bashar Assad.
The meeting in the southwestern city of Antalya has drawn Syrian exiles living in the West and the Middle East who do not have a significant following inside the country, as well as some activists from inside Syria. Some prominent opposition figures stayed away, reflecting tactical and other differences. (AP)
